Nestled along the East River waterfront beneath the footings of the Manhattan and Brooklyn Bridges, the Two Bridges neighborhood has a distinct identity.
The name was officially coined in 1954 by the founders of the local Neighborhood Council. Today, the area serves as a unique enclave for Fuzhou-speaking Chinese immigrants, distinguishing it from the Cantonese-speaking Chinatown to the west.

A Partner for Growth in Historic Two Bridges
This neighborhood is defined by its resilience and history. It is home to the Knickerbocker Village housing development, which once housed Julius and Ethel Rosenberg as well as four-time Governor Alfred E. Smith.
As of late 2023, Two Bridges maintained a reputation for being the last neighborhood in Manhattan without a Starbucks, highlighting its resistance to rapid gentrification.
